GLP-1 medications like Ozempic affect multiple body systems through these primary mechanisms: Stimulating insulin secretion: When blood glucose levels rise after meals, Ozempic triggers the pancreas to release insulin in a glucose-dependent manner, helping cells absorb sugar from the bloodstream Decreasing glucagon release: The medication suppresses the hormone glucagon, which normally signals the liver to release stored glucose, thereby preventing unnecessary increases in blood sugar Slowing gastric emptying: By delaying how quickly food leaves the stomach and enters the small intestine, Ozempic prolongs feelings of fullness and reduces post-meal blood sugar spikes this same mechanism (which healthcare providers now recognize) has been linked to severe complications in litigation Affecting brain receptors: The medication acts on GLP-1 receptors in brain regions that control appetite and satiety, contributing to substantial weight loss effects that led to its widespread off-label use The FDA approval in December 2017 marked the beginning of what would become one of the fastest-growing pharmaceutical markets in recent history
